Expressive Arts Therapy constantly seeking ways of knowing and responding to human suffering and passion. The premise of our work is that art and its modes of expression are a way to explore and support transformation through the imagination.
The Expressive Arts Therapy Certificate Program is the only integrative arts-based therapy training in BC. The training provides students with the unique skills necessary to practice as an Expressive Arts Therapist within a range of educational, clinical, and community settings.
The training consists of academic and studio-based learning, as well as supervised practice in the community. Students learn to integrate artistic modalities such as visual arts, theatre/drama, movement, and creative writing into therapeutic practice. Learning takes place in the context of small groups, which move through the program together to provide personal support and a professional network.
